An important chapter in Japanese sports car history this 1969 Datsun 1600 Roadster (also known as the Fairlady) laid the groundwork for the legendary Z cars that followed. With only 82 500 miles it’s a remarkably well-preserved example of Nissan’s early commitment to building engaging lightweight drivers’ cars. Finished in vibrant red with a clean black interior and matching black convertible top this roadster carries itself with classic European-inspired lines and Japanese precision. Beneath the hood lies a spirited 1595cc inline-4 paired with a 4-speed manual delivering nimble performance and a raw connected driving feel that enthusiasts still crave today. This little Datsun punches well above its weight with new tires fresh brakes a new battery and a new convertible top—making it both charming and road-ready. Its paint presents well and the body is solid making it a standout wherever it goes. Often overshadowed by the later 240Z the 1600 was Datsun’s first major step into the sports car world and played a key role in establishing their performance reputation worldwide. Rare to find in this condition this ‘69 sports car is an accessible and significant piece of automotive history that continues to win hearts with its simplicity style and legacy.
